Frequently Asked Questions About Hair Masks for Strengthening

How do strengthening hair masks work?

Strengthening hair masks work by depositing proteins, amino acids, and bond-building ingredients into the hair shaft. These ingredients fill gaps in damaged hair structure, rebuild broken bonds, and create a protective barrier that prevents future breakage.

How often should I use a strengthening hair mask?

For weak or damaged hair, use a strengthening mask 1-2 times per week initially. Once your hair improves, reduce to weekly or bi-weekly maintenance. Overuse of protein treatments can make hair stiff, so balance with moisturizing treatments.

What ingredients should I look for in strengthening hair masks?

Look for hydrolyzed proteins (keratin, silk, wheat), amino acids, biotin, bond-building peptides, and natural strengtheners like rice protein or quinoa extract. Avoid harsh sulfates that can strip away the strengthening benefits.

Can I use strengthening masks on color-treated hair?

Yes, most natural strengthening masks are safe for color-treated hair and can actually help maintain color vibrancy by strengthening the hair structure. Look for sulfate-free formulas specifically labeled as color-safe.

What's the difference between strengthening and moisturizing masks?

Strengthening masks focus on rebuilding hair structure with proteins and bond-repair ingredients, while moisturizing masks primarily add hydration with oils and humectants. Damaged hair often needs both - alternate between strengthening and moisturizing treatments.

How long does it take to see strengthening results?

You may notice immediate improvements in hair texture and manageability after the first use. For significant strengthening and breakage reduction, consistent use for 4-6 weeks typically shows the best results as hair grows stronger from the roots.

DIY Hair Strengthening Treatment

Complement your commercial strengthening masks with this natural DIY treatment designed to fortify weak, brittle hair using pH-balancing and protein-rich ingredients.

Apple Cider Vinegar & Honey Strengthening Mask

For Weak, Brittle Hair & pH Balance

This clarifying yet nourishing treatment combines the pH-balancing power of apple cider vinegar with honey's moisturizing properties to strengthen weak hair while removing buildup that weighs down fragile strands.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ons raw apple cider vinegar (with "the mother")
  • 2 tablespoons raw honey
  • 1 tablespoon coconut oil (melted)
  • 1 cup warm water

Instructions

  1. Mix apple cider vinegar with warm water in a bowl
  2. Add honey and melted coconut oil, whisk until well combined
  3. Apply to clean, damp hair from mid-lengths to ends
  4. Gently massage into hair and scalp
  5. Cover with a shower cap and leave for 15-20 minutes
  6. Rinse thoroughly with cool water
  7. Follow with a gentle, sulfate-free shampoo if needed

Treatment Schedule

Frequency: Once weekly for weak hair, bi-weekly for maintenance

Best For: Weak, brittle hair with product buildup

Hair Types: All hair types, especially fine to medium texture
